Output 8be86f0e6eac221bc313ae9baf22202e723438fbe65c3f03ca08faaef08505da:1

value
34496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 644911307e133f633f8294899ef6adfffec7c69a OP_EQUAL
address
3AqH2XBHSsXcYsFJhtCiRgHLxqWzpqhLWZ
transaction
8be86f0e6eac221bc313ae9baf22202e723438fbe65c3f03ca08faaef08505da
spent
true